How How to Buy Stocks Online Actually Works
Buying stocks online begins with choosing a platform that supports self-directed buying, typically through a registered brokerage or digital investing app. These platforms explain steps clearly—open an account, verify identity, link funds, and select stocks using filters based on market performance, company size, or sector focus.
